I saw one years ago that had used the valve assembly from a water filled fire extinguisher and two liter plastic soda pop bottles.  They did warn that you had to only fill it about halfway with water so there was enough air pressure to expel all the water, and to keep a couple spare soda bottles as you could overpressurize and burst the bottle.

seeking ideas / sources:
handheld water dispenser / sprayer,something resembling a soda siphon aka seltzer bottle ?
we have one powered by a CO-2 cartridge,looks nice but its output is a bit wimpier than Director would like...and of course it eats cartridges, one per every use.
maybe there's something with a Schrader valve to pressurize from an air compressor ?
(doesn't have to be potable water, will be sprayed onto, not into, an actor)
